1st Annual “Activist Recognition Dinner” Honors Superstar Union Members

It goes without saying that a union is only as strong as its members are. Without the dedication of our officers, our shop stewards, our member organizers, and our political activists, it wouldn’t be possible for us to achieve all the things we need to do to improve our members’ lives.

Volunteering your time is the most important contribution you can make to your union and that’s why over the last year, Local 205 has been tracking how active our members have been. If you’ve attended a chapter meeting, a bargaining session, a rally, or a political action and put your name on a signup sheet, you were awarded “purple points” for your participation. We added up all those points and held our first Activist Recognition Dinner in December to honor those of you who went above and beyond the call of duty for your union.
 
The Dinner was held in Nashville and aside from the amazing food, we also handed out recognition plaques and we held a drawing for some great prizes. We plan to hold one of these dinners every year, so we encourage all our members to get involved in 2009. Our sincerest thanks to all those who put the dinner together, but most importantly, thanks to all who helped make Local 205 become stronger together.
